The Native American Party, renamed the American Party in 1855 and commonly known as the Know Nothing movement, was an American nativist political party that operated nationally in the mid-1850s. ... In the South, the party did not emphasize anti-Catholicism, but was the main alternative to the dominant Democratic Party.
